Geologic Resources Inventory Scoping Summary: Indiana Dunes National Lakeshore
KellerLynn K. 2010. Geologic Resources Inventory Scoping Summary: Indiana Dunes National Lakeshore
On June 28–29, 2010, the Geologic Resources Division held a GRI scoping meeting for Indiana Dunes National Lakeshore at the Bailly Ranger Station, Porter, Indiana (fig 1). Participants at the meeting included NPS staff from the national lakeshore and Geologic Resources Division, and cooperators from Colorado State University, the Indiana Geological Survey, and the U.S. Geological Survey (table 3). Superintendent Constantine Dillon welcomed the group and expressed his interest and support of the geologic inventory by stating, “We don’t have near the mapping I wish we had.” He also highlighted some of the impacts that industry and development have had on the “much manipulated landscape” of Indiana Dunes National Lakeshore. He pointed out two topics that he hopes the inventory can help address: What are the sand sources and are they the same as during initial development of the shoreline? And, where are the “remnant dunes?”
